Ingredients for Alternative Bundt Cake Glaze Using Sweetened Condensed Milk
- 1/4 cup (1/2 stick) of unsalted butter
- 1/2 cup sweetened condensed milk
- 2 large egg yolks
- 1 teaspoon of pure vanilla extract

How to Make Alternative Bundt Cake Glaze Using Sweetened Condensed Milk
- In a medium saucepan, melt 1/4 cup (1/2 stick) of unsalted butter over medium heat.
- Add 1/2 cup sweetened condensed milk and 2 large egg yolks. Whisk constantly.
- Continue whisking until the mixture thickens slightly and is just about to boil (do not boil).
- Immediately remove from heat and pour the mixture into a chilled bowl to prevent further cooking.
- Let the glaze cool slightly until just warm to the touch (about 5 minutes).
- Whisk in 1 teaspoon of pure vanilla extract until smooth and well combined.
- Pour the glaze evenly over your completely cooled bundt cake. Let it set before serving.
